Dino Villani was an influential Italian advertising executive and photographer known for his role in shaping the visual culture of Italy in the mid-20th century. He is particularly recognized for founding the Miss Italia beauty pageant in 1946, which became a significant cultural phenomenon in Italy, celebrating beauty and femininity. His innovative marketing strategies and collaborations with notable figures, such as writer Cesare Zavattini, helped elevate the competition's profile, making it a staple in Italian media.
